United for the Planet: A Nation’s Effort for a Greener Tomorrow

On January 11, 2025, Filipinos from all corners of the country united in a shared mission to protect the environment. Spearheaded by Pastor Apollo C. Quiboloy and the Sonshine Philippines Movement, the “One Tree, One Nation” tree-planting initiative gathered hundreds of volunteers to combat environmental challenges through collective action.

The event was a resounding success, with participants planting trees to rejuvenate the land. Beyond the physical act of planting, it symbolized the power of solidarity and teamwork in addressing the pressing need to safeguard nature. The enthusiasm and dedication of the volunteers turned the day into a celebration of unity and environmental stewardship.

This initiative forms part of a larger movement championed by Pastor Apollo C. Quiboloy, who advocates for sustainable practices and environmental care among Filipinos. In addition to the tree-planting activity, participants also took part in the “Kalinisan, Tatag ng Bayan” campaign, a cleanup drive designed to promote cleanliness and health in communities. Pastor Apollo C. Quiboloy’s “One Tree, One Nation” program continues to make an impact as over 300 volunteers, including members of Sonshine Philippines Movement (SPM), Angeles City PNP, and the 303rd CDC, gathered for a tree planting activity in Sapang Bato, Angeles City, Pampanga, on Saturday, January 11.

This event, a reflection of the program’s ongoing commitment to environmental stewardship, saw participants plant hundreds of trees in an effort to restore local ecosystems and combat climate change.
